What is a Shellbobber?

Shell Bobbers are basically fishing bobbers that are made from used shotgun shells. Make use of Shell Bobbers in any fishing scenario and be happy that you’re giving life to old shotgun shells which would otherwise end up in the garbage.

What happened to Shell bobbers after shark tank?

They presented their company in the show’s Season 4 of Shark Tank and made a agreement together with billionaire investment Mark Cuban — $80,000 for 33 percent equity. Shell Bobbers now sells under the name Fishing Ammo and has been able to secure endorsements from celebrities like Duck Dynasty Star Willie Robertson.

Who owns Shell bobbers?

Shell Bobbers entrepreneurs Jeff Stafford and Dusty Holloway bring their fishing related products to Shark Tank. Shark Tank during episode 422.

How much did Scott Olson make on rollerblades?

The offer consisted of $1.5 million for Olson’s half of the Rollerblade company. 7 months after, in a position of not being able to raise the funds, Sturgis cut the figure to $750,000. As the now-porsche-driven CEO and president at Rollerblade, Sturgis made a final offer of $100,000 in exchange to purchase 95 percent ownership of the business, and the entire Olson votes stock.

Do sharks get paid on Shark Tank?

The sharks are compensated as actors on the show, however the cash they invest is theirs. The entrepreneur may make an offer to handshake (gentleman’s agreement) during the show when there is a member of the panel who is interested. If however, all the panel members decline the entrepreneur is left empty handed.
